What does voice mean in Hebrew?

Voice is of course an English word. So it doesn't mean anything in Hebrew. However, if you are trying to say voice in Hebrew it would be the word 'Kol', spelled Kuf, Vav, Lamed (קול)


How do you say voice in Hebrew?

Voice in Hebrew is Kol (קול).


What is the Hebrew word for voices?

voice = kol (קול) voices = kolot (קולות)


What does the Hebrew word kol mean?

Either "קול" which means "voice" or "כל" which means "all".
